I am curious if there is any possibility to activate RAM XMP profiles on HP OMEN 30L. When entering the BIOS there is no option to activate XMP profiles. XMP is also missing in Intel XTU and OMEN Gaming Hub.

Yeah there is no XMP profiles for any of the HP prebuilds, the only company that does that is Alienware. Everyone else, HP, Lenovo, Dell does not, and the memory is being adjusted via JEDEC profile via their proprietary software.
